Hi! You sound sooooooo happy! food for you! I am 12 days post op. I tried mushed up macaroni cheese this afternoon. It's a no no. I'm back on fluids until the weekend. My instructions in the UK were: 2wks post op just fluids that you could suck up through a straw followed by 2 wks on mushed up food. Any food you can make mushy with a fork. I don't want the band to slip. I'll stick to the rules from now until weekend. I have never ever looked forward to mashed up potato in my life ever! I keep reminding myself that any weight loss before first adjustment is a bonus. We have to allow ourselves 4 full weeks to heal and secure the band in its lifetime place.
